20110017140 | METHOD OF TREATING A GAS STREAM - A method is described of treating a gas stream exhausted from an atomic layer deposition (ALD) process chamber to which two or more gaseous precursors are alternately supplied. Between the process chamber and a vacuum pump used to draw the gas stream from the chamber, the gas stream is conveyed to a gas mixing chamber, to which a reactant is supplied for reacting with one of the gaseous precursors to form solid material. The gas stream is then conveyed to a cyclone separator to separate solid material from the gas stream. By deliberately reacting a non-reacted precursor to form solid material upstream from the pump, reaction within the pump of the non-reacted precursor and a second non-reacted precursor subsequently drawn from the chamber by the pump can be inhibited. | 2011-01-27 |

20110017201 | Simple design to make solar water heating affordable and compatible with conventional water heaters - The objective of this invention is to make solar water heating affordable and compatible with conventional gas or electric water heaters. Solar energy is clean and renewable. However, solar water heating has not been in wide use in the US mainly due to two reasons: first, the cost of a current solar water heater is generally too expensive for an average household; second, a typical solar water heater uses ethylene glycerol as a heat transfer fluid to prevent freezing and needs additional space for an extra exchange tank. Our design includes evacuated tube collector panels for efficient collection of solar energy, utilizes two unique three-way adaptors to connect solar collector panels to a conventional water heater for storing solar hot water, and is operational even in freezing temperature. These improvements eliminate the need for an extra exchange tank and significantly reduce the cost of a solar water heater. | 2011-01-27 |
